Umesh Patil Resigns as NCP Chief Spokesperson

In a significant development just before the Maharashtra elections, Umesh Patil, the chief spokesperson of the Ajit Pawar-led Nationalist Congress Party (NCP), has resigned. This occurred after a meeting with NCP-SCP Chief Sharad Pawar at the YB Chavan Centre in Mumbai. Patil submitted his resignation to NCP President Sunil Tatkare.

Maha Vikas Aghadi’s Seat-Sharing Talks

Meanwhile, the Maha Vikas Aghadi (MVA) coalition, which includes the Shiv Sena (UBT), NCP (Sharad Pawar faction), and Congress, is in discussions to finalize seat-sharing arrangements. Maharashtra Congress President Nana Patole expressed optimism about reaching an agreement, following a briefing from party leader Balasaheb Thorat on his meeting with Shiv Sena (UBT) chief Uddhav Thackeray. Thorat mentioned that the list for the assembly polls will be released soon.

Election Preparations Intensify

Both the ruling Mahayuti alliance and the opposition MVA are ramping up their election preparations, though seat-sharing formulas have yet to be announced. Recently, former Maharashtra minister and BJP leader Rajkumar Badole joined the Ajit Pawar-led NCP in Mumbai, in the presence of state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ar.

Upcoming Maharashtra Assembly Elections

The Maharashtra assembly elections are set for November 20, with results for all 288 constituencies to be announced on November 23. In the 2019 elections, the BJP won 105 seats, Shiv Sena 56, and Congress 44. In 2014, the BJP secured 122 seats, Shiv Sena 63, and Congress 42.
